Step 1: Assessment and Inspection

Our team arrives on-site to assess the damage and identify the source of the leak.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ect any hidden water damage and provide you with a detailed report of our findings.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using our advanced equipment, we’ll extract as much water as possible from your property to prevent further damage. This includes using wet/dry vacuums, pumps, and other specialized equipment to get the job done efficiently.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Our team will use spec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your property. This includes using desiccants, air movers, and dehumidifiers to ensure your property is completely dry.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Once your property is dry, our team will clean and sanitize all affected areas to prevent any potential health risks. This includes using specialized cleaning products and equipment to remove any bacteria, mold, or mildew.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is completely dry and free of any damage. We’ll also remove any equipment and clean up any debris left behind.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Stoneham, MA

The cost of supply line break water removal in Stoneham, MA can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ated costs for different aspects of the service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 The cost of water extraction depends on the amount of water extracted and the equipment used.
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of drying and dehumidification depends on the size of the affected area and the equipment used.
Cleaning and sanitizing $500 – $2,000 The cost of cleaning and sanitizing depends on the extent of the damage and the equipment used.
Final inspection and cleanup $200 – $1,000 The cost of final inspection and cleanup depends on the extent of the damage and the equipment used.
Supply line repair or replacement $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of supply line repair or replacement depends on the type of supply line and the extent of the damage.
Disinfection and odor removal $500 – $2,000 The cost of disinfection and odor removal depends on the extent of the damage and the equipment used.

Common Questions About Supply Line Break Water Removal

Q: How long does supply line break water removal take?

A: The length of time it takes to complete supply line break water removal dep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. On average, it can take anywhere from 3-5 days to complete the job.

Q: What causes supply line breaks?

A: Supply line brea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including corrosion, wear and tear, and freezing temperatures.

Q: Can I DIY supply line break water removal?

A: No, it’s not recommended to DIY supply line break water removal. The process need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and efficiently.

Q: How do I prevent supply line breaks?

A: To prevent supply line breaks, make sure to regularly inspect your supply lines for signs of damage or wear and tear. You should also consider installing freeze-proof supply lines or taking other preventative measures to protect your property.

Q: What happens if I don’t fix a supply line break?

A: If you don’t fix a supply line break, the water damage can spread and cause further issues, including mold growth, structural damage, and even health risks.
